Key Features of the Nike Pegasus 39
- Air Zoom Technology: The Pegasus 39 incorporates Zoom Air units in the forefoot and heel, providing responsive cushioning that absorbs impact and returns energy with each step.
- Dynamic Fit: The shoe features a breathable mesh upper that adapts to the shape of your foot, ensuring a snug yet flexible fit.
- Durable Outsole: The rubber outsole includes a unique traction pattern that delivers excellent grip on various surfaces, making the shoes reliable for road running.
- Heel Design: A newly designed heel collar offers improved comfort around the ankle, helping to prevent blisters and irritation during longer runs.

Comparison with Other Running Shoes
To help you make an informed decision, let’s compare the Nike Pegasus 39 with some of its competitors in the market. Below is a comparison table highlighting significant features.
Feature | Nike Pegasus 39 | Adidas Ultraboost 22 | ASICS Gel-Nimbus 24 |
---|---|---|---|
Cushioning Technology | Air Zoom | Boost | Gel |
Weight | 10.4 oz | 11.7 oz | 10.7 oz |
Drop | 10mm | 10mm | 10mm |
Upper Material | Breathable Mesh | Primeknit | Engineered Mesh |

Tips for Choosing the Right Running Shoes
Choosing the right running shoes can significantly impact your performance and comfort. Here are a few tips that may help you make informed decisions:
1. Know Your Foot Type
Understanding whether you have flat, neutral, or high arches can help you choose shoes that offer the right support and cushioning.
2. Try Before You Buy
Always try shoes on and take them for a short run in-store. This can help you determine the fit and comfort level before making a purchase.
3. Consider Your Running Style
Your running style—whether you are a heel striker, midfoot striker, or forefoot striker—plays a role in which shoes will best suit you.
4. Pay Attention to Cushioning
Different shoes provide different levels of cushioning. It’s essential to choose shoes that match your running style and personal preferences.
5. Replace Worn-Out Shoes Regularly
Running shoes typically last between 300-500 miles. Keeping track of your mileage can help you determine when it’s time for a new pair.

FAQs About Nike Pegasus 39 Men’s Road Running Shoes
1. What is the price range for the Nike Pegasus 39?
The Nike Pegasus 39 typically retails between $120 and $160, depending on the color and availability.
2. How does the Pegasus 39 compare to previous models like the Pegasus 38?
The Pegasus 39 has improved cushioning and a more refined fit compared to the Pegasus 38, making it a better option for long-distance runs.
3. Can I use the Pegasus 39 for walking as well?
Yes, the Pegasus 39 is versatile enough for walking, but it’s primarily designed as a running shoe.
4. What sizes does the Pegasus 39 come in?
The Nike Pegasus 39 is available in a wide range of sizes, including half sizes, to accommodate various foot shapes.
5. Are these shoes suitable for treadmill running?
Absolutely! The Pegasus 39 performs well on treadmill surfaces due to its excellent cushioning and traction.
6. How do I clean my Nike Pegasus 39 shoes?
It’s best to clean them with mild soap and water. Avoid using a washing machine, as it may damage the shoe’s materials.
7. Do these shoes provide good arch support?
The Pegasus 39 is designed to offer moderate arch support, making it suitable for runners with a neutral foot type.
8. What colors are available for the Pegasus 39?
The Pegasus 39 comes in a variety of colors, including classic options like black and white, as well as vibrant colors for those who want to make a statement.
9. Is there a break-in period for the Pegasus 39?
Most users report that the Pegasus 39 feels comfortable right out of the box, with minimal break-in time required.
10. Can I use custom insoles with the Pegasus 39?
Yes, the shoes have a removable insole, allowing you to insert your custom orthotics if needed.
